2009 was Mendelssohn's anniversary year and that occasioned Henle to publish in addition to the already existing “Songs without Words” (HL 51480327), nearly all of his piano compostitions in two new extensive volumes (HL 51480860 and HL 51480861). All of the works have been meticulously revised and extensive commentaries reflect the latest in scholarly research. Thus we are able to offer a comprehensive Urtext edition of Mendelssohn's piano works that is unique in this form. It replaces our previous volume of selected works (HL 51480281). In addition, Mendelssohn's piano works that are most often played (op. 14, 16, 54 and 72) are also available in affordable single editions.
